What to do in Small Carpathians Wine Region, Slovakia
Small Carpathians Wine Region in Slovakia is a popular destination for wine enthusiasts and nature lovers alike. This region, situated on the western slopes of the Carpathian Mountains, boasts beautiful vineyards, picturesque villages, and charming wine cellars. If you are planning a trip to this iconic wine region, here are some of the most popular tourist attractions you won't want to miss.
1. Red Stone Castle
The Red Stone Castle, also known as Cerveny Kamen Castle, is located in the middle of the Small Carpathians Wine Region. This impressive castle was built in the 13th century, but it has gone through many transformations over the years. Today, it is one of the most visited tourist attractions in the area. Visitors can explore the castle's stunning interior, including the chapel, the knight's hall, and the hunting salon. Don't forget to stroll through the castle's beautiful gardens, which are home to a large collection of rare plants.
2. Devin Castle
Devin Castle, located on the banks of the Danube River, is another must-see attraction in the Small Carpathians Wine Region. This medieval castle dates back to the 9th century and offers breathtaking views of the surrounding area. Visitors can explore the castle's interior, which includes the dungeon, the chapel, and the royal apartments. You can also stroll through the castle's gardens and enjoy a picnic with a view.
3. Bratislava
Bratislava, the capital of Slovakia, is a short distance from the Small Carpathians Wine Region. This vibrant city offers plenty of attractions for tourists, including historic buildings, chic cafes, and lively bars. Visitors can explore Bratislava's Old Town, which is home to St. Michael's Gate, the Primatial Palace, and St. Martin's Cathedral. You can also take a stroll along the Danube River and enjoy the city's gorgeous waterfront.
4. Modra
Modra is a charming town in the Small Carpathians Wine Region known for its production of ceramics and wine. Visitors can explore the town's historic center and admire the colorful, traditional Slovak houses. Modra is also home to several wineries, where you can sample some of the region's best wines.
5. Pezinok
Pezinok is another charming town in the Small Carpathians Wine Region. This town is famous for its wine production, and visitors can explore several wineries in the area. Pezinok is also home to several art galleries and museums, including the Slovak National Museum, which showcases traditional Slovak crafts and folk art.
